Output 158ca573c0e903a24db07c30dc114144fd77a2d24f44648e4e8c6b590ecdc7f1:1

value
476569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67bbde97a7d97c5ea6a61dd1acecacfbfa8a1d42 OP_EQUAL
address
3B9WahnqiFttnAJRwAcznXDqCNSiuDGDq1
transaction
158ca573c0e903a24db07c30dc114144fd77a2d24f44648e4e8c6b590ecdc7f1
spent
true